    2008 crash had 3 CDs (5.5% - 5.75%) in 3 different banks that failed. There was no drama or delay. FDIC announced failures every Friday. When failed bank opened on Monday, they were present. If account under $250K coverage, go to the counter. If over, go to the "tears and fears" room.
    At the counter, each of 3 banks a different method. One simply already had prepared a check to me in the full amount of the account balance previous Friday. Another simply provided the FDIC document that the account was now at ABC bank, same CD, same terms. And the last one simply provided the FDIC document that the account was now at XYZ bank, same CD, but years until maturity reduced from 4 to 2 years.
    Those of us under the $250K enjoyed the coffee and goodies while waiting our turn. The over $250K ... tissues. Yes, full grown men and women crying ... because end of the day they knew better, but didn't bother to heed the limit.

    Nice video. One strategy I've employed over the years is to buy multiple CD'S at one time from the same bank. For example if you have $10,000 to invest in CD'S buy 10 $1,000 CD's. Then if you NEED the money for un expected expenses or emergencies you only have to cash in what you need not the entire $10,000. This works out very well espically if the current rate is below the rate of the CD you have to cash in.

    Great video Jennifer! I knew about the tax advantage of Treasuries (I live in NYS) and the issue of being callable, but the info on liquidity of brokered CDs was something I was not thinking of. That would mean there is a higher bid/ask spread for brokered CDs compared to liquid Treasuries if you need to sell before maturity, similar to buying stocks that have a small "float" compared to a very liquid blue chip stocks. I want to stay liquid if the Fed goes too far for too long and causes a recession (no soft landing), which then causes good stocks to decline in value (a buying opportunity), so the ability to sell in the secondary market is important to my goals.
